  2. Wondering what happens after being arrested for drunk driving? Driving under the influence (DUI) is a criminal offense that involves two separate legal processes: the court trial and the DMV hearing.   3. STEP BYSTEP GUIDE 1. 2 Booking and Custody: After your arrest, the officer will confiscate your license and take you to the station. You may be asked to submit to another chemical test to determine your BAC, and you will be fingerprinted and a booking photograph will be taken. You will likely be taken into custody at the local jail, and you could be released on your own recognizance or you may have to post bail. Schedule a Hearing: One of the first things you should do after you are released from custody is scheduled your DMV hearing. You only have 10 days from the date of your arrest to make your appointment, which is your only opportunity to challenge the suspension of your license.

  4. 4. 3. DMV Hearing: At your hearing, you have the opportunity to present evidence of your own and subpoena including the arresting officer. Your attorney can advocate for your license and drive privileges on your behalf, and the DMV will then rule on whether or not the officer had reasonable cause to take your license.   5. 6. 5. Plea Bargains and Pretrial Motions: After arraignment your attorney can discuss the case with the District Attorney and possibly negotiate a plea bargain that is beneficial for you. If a plea bargain is not reached, your lawyer can file motions to suppress evidence. At the suppression hearing, you can fight to have certain parts or all of the prosecution’s evidence thrown out if your rights were violated. Arraignment: Your arraignment is the first court hearing, when you are formally charged with driving while intoxicated. It is at this hearing that you will enter your plea of guilty, no contest, or not guilty, when you decide whether you will accept the charges or fight the allegations brought against you. By pleading no contest or guilty, your sentence will be immediately imposed by the judge. If you plead not guilty, the judge will set a future court date when your case will be tried by a jury and judge.

  6. 8. 7. Sentencing: The court will impose your sentence after reaching a plea bargain or after you are convicted. The penalties will differ based on the circumstances of your case, but could include fines, jail time, community service, and alcohol education. Trial: Your case will be tried by a judge and jury, and the prosection and your lawyer will present evidence, their arguments, and cross-examine any witnesses. The jury will then decide whether or not you are guilty of driving under the influence.
